Israel allies urge 'restraint' instead of reaction after Iran drone attack | BBC News

The UK joined Israel’s defence against Iran in order to prevent an escalation of the conflict, Lord Cameron has said. UK RAF jets intercepted a small number of drones bound for Israel in Iran’s first ever direct attack on its territory. Israel’s top general says Iran faces retaliation despite calls for restraint | BBC News

Israel’s top general has given the clearest indication that the country will retaliate against Iran, following its mass missile and drone attack. General Herzi Halevi, the IDF chief os staff, said that “the launch of so many missiles, cruise missiles and drones into Israeli territory will be met with a response”. Israel demands sanctions on Iranian missile project | BBC News

Israel is calling for sanctions to be imposed on Iran’s missile project after Iran launched an unprecedented attack on Israeli territory. A wave of missiles and drones were fired from Iran, Iraq, Syria and Yemen on Saturday, with most being downed by Israel and its allies. Israel war cabinet meets to discuss Iran attack response | BBC News

Israel’s war cabinet met to discuss its response on Monday night but did not say whether a decision had been reached. World leaders have strongly condemned Iran’s actions, but urged Benjamin Netanyahu’s government to show restraint. The Israeli military’s chief of staff said the attack “will be met with a response”. Emergency workers in Taiwan attempt to reach 600 people trapped by earthquake | BBC News

Emergency workers in Taiwan are still trying to reach about 600 people either trapped in highway tunnels or cut off in remote areas after Wednesday’s earthquake. Almost all those who need rescued are guests and staff of a remote hotel who are unable to leave because of damaged roads.
